About KAWR

 KAWR is the umbrella body representing Kenya’s private sector involved in material recovery from waste. Our members span the entire waste value chain—from informal waste pickers to industrial recyclers—committed to advancing sustainable, circular practices across the country.

Our 3Rs for a Circular Kenya

Kenya Recyclers is a national network championing waste management, recycling, and circular economy solutions.  At KAWR, we live by the principles that keep Kenya clean, green, and thriving—Reduce, Recycle, and Reuse.

Reduce

We work to minimize waste at the source by promoting responsible consumption, efficient production, and mindful resource use—ensuring less waste reaches our landfills.

Reuse

We promote extending the life of everyday items—encouraging creative repurposing, repair, and support for local second-hand markets.

Recycle

We give discarded materials a new life through recycling, conserving natural resources and reducing environmental pollution
